An Overview of Sustainable Energy for A Growing Indian Economy

Abstract

There is a whole gamut of challenging areas in the power sector that India needs to address on priority in order to meet its growth targets and the acute population growth, which will exceed 10 billion by the year 2050. How can a world of 10 billion people especially India be provided with adequate supplies of energy, cleanly, safely and substantially? There is a growing consensus that renewable energy sources will be a very important part of the answer. The growing interest in renewable has been prompted, in part, by increasing concern over the pollution, resource depletion and possible climate change implications of our continuing use of conventional fossil and nuclear fuels. Recent technological developments have also improved the cost-effectiveness of many of the renewable, making their economic prospects look increasingly attractive. The aim of this text is to analyse the full range of renewable energy sup-plies available for modern economies. Such renewables are recognised as vital inputs for sustainability and so encouraging their growth is significant. Subjects will include power from wind, water, biomass, sunshine and other such continuing sources, including wastes. It describes the achievement and progress made in hydropower, biomass conversion, geothermal, solar thermal technology, wind energy conversion, and the increasing usage of photovoltaics Renewable Energy Resources is a numerate and quantitative text covering subjects of proven technical and economic importance worldwide. Energy supplies from renewable are essential components of every nation‘s energy strategy, not least because of concerns for the environment and sustainablility.
